基于USB2.0与DSP技术的数据采集及实时处理系统的设计
数据采集与处理系统广泛应用于数据监测与分析等领域,DSP作为现代主要的信号处理技术,在数据采集与处理系统中起到关键作用,本文选用高性能的DSP芯片,使系统具备采集数据并实时处理的功能,而采用USB接口使系统与PC之间的数据传输速度极大提高,消除了瓶颈。
本论文是针对课题“海中浮游植物粒径分布和浓度现场在线监测系统”而设计的数据采集与实时处理部分,主要采集海洋浮游植物激光激发荧光信号和多普勒信号,由于水下的浮游植物运动不规律,荧光信号和多普勒信号的出现也随之具有不可预知性,因此在本设计中采用DSP程序对两通道的数据进行预触发检测,当数据超过设定阈值时,才开始更大量的数据存储,从而得到双通道信号的全包络。系统通过DSP强大的信号处理能力可以很好的完成对多普勒信号进行频谱分析。
本文主要介绍一种采样频率在5M以下的数据采集与实时处理系统的总体设计方案,阐述并分析了系统各部分的功能及实现方法,总体设计思想为:被测光信号经过传感器变为模拟电信号,通过AD转换器转换为数字量后,在CPLD的时序控制下,存入DSP并对数据进行FFT,处理后的数据经过USB接口传入PC机并显示实时频谱。
在硬件设计方面,本文分别对系统的传感器模块、模数转换模块、信号处理模块、逻辑模块、电源模块、以及通讯模块的工作原理、设计方案和PCB设计做了具体介绍。
在软件设计方面,本文阐述了采集系统的DSP算法程序的设计开发过程;在USB2.0协议的基础上介绍了接口芯片固件程序以及上位机应用程序软件的设计。
数据采集;DSP信号处理;傅里叶变换;USB2.0协议;多普勒信号;频谱分析;浮游植物监测
中国海洋大学
硕士
信号与信息处理
王旭柱
2011
中文
X830.3;X834
71
2011-10-31(万方平台首次上网日期,不代表论文的发表时间)